The main thrust of supporting TPP and going after China for IP theft would actually be a Trump position I'm aligned with. I feel dirty. |
Even the most conservative of estimates say we lose $225 billion annually to China's IP theft. So I agree it is an issue that should be addressed.
My issue is Trump leaving TPP because the final negotiations became a hallmark achievement for Obama. Trump dictated the US's international trade policy based on racial hate for his predecessor.
And the irony is. TPP linked Asia nations with our allies Canada, Chile and Australia (as well as us) as a way to permanently tie the United States to East Asia and create an economic bulwark against China (who wasn't a part of the agreement). _________________ "Every hurt is a lesson, and every lesson makes you better”
